Usage Note
Svincolare means to release something from a constraint, bond, or obligation: svincolare un pacco dalla dogana ('to clear a parcel through customs'), svincolare fondi ('to release funds'). The reflexive svincolarsi means 'to free oneself from' a commitment or tie. It is a first-conjugation (-are) verb conjugating regularly. Common in legal, financial, and logistical contexts.
Examples
"Dobbiamo svincolare la merce dalla dogana."
Natural Translation
We need to clear the goods from customs.
